The Fulton Public Library has announced the date for its 2016 Memoir Project presentation. The project is a local history program designed to commemorate significant events in Fulton by helping its residents preserve their memories. The presentation will take place November 17 at 6:30 p.m. in the Cayuga Community College’s Fulton campus community room.
SUNY Oswego reinstituted a Homecoming celebration in 2015, and decided it was so successful that the 2016 celebration has been expanded to two days. Homecoming 2016 will take place Nov. 4 and 5 at various locations around campus and the city of Oswego. In 2015, hundreds of students, alumni and friends of the Oswego college community participated in Homecoming events.

An external auditor recently summarized the Fulton City School District audit findings which were then relayed to the Board of Education at Tuesday’s (Oct 25) regular meeting. The audit showed that the revenues of the district exceeded the expenditures for the 2015-16 school budget, resulting in an operational surplus just over $518,000 allowing school officials to replenish district’s reserves and fund balances.

Please take notice that a parking ban takes effect for the city of Fulton on November 1. The City Snow Ordinance prohibits the parking of any motor vehicle in/on any city street or city-owned parking lot from 1:30 through 5:30 a.m. from November 1 to April 1.
